https://bugs.kde.org/show_bug.cgi?id=458837
Bug ID: 458837 Summary: When connecting to pptp vpn DNS Servers are set in resolv.conf even if disabled Product: plasma-nm Version: 5.25.5 Platform: Archlinux Packages OS: Linux Status: REPORTED Severity: normal Priority: NOR Component: general Assignee: plasma-b...@kde.org Reporter: claudius+...@hausnetz.lettenbach.com CC: jgrul...@redhat.com Target Milestone: --- SUMMARY When connecting to pptp vpn DNS Servers are set in resolv.conf even if disabled STEPS TO REPRODUCE 1. create pptp vpn 2. set IPv4 - Method: Automatic (Only addresses) 3. connect OBSERVED RESULT DNS Servers get replaced in /etc/resolv.conf EXPECTED RESULT DNS Server stay like they are SOFTWARE/OS VERSIONS Linux/KDE Plasma: 5.19.7-arch1-1 (available in About System) Operating System: Arch Linux KDE Plasma Version: 5.25.5 KDE Frameworks Version: 5.97.0 Qt Version: 5.15.5 Kernel Version: 5.19.7-arch1-1 (64-bit) Graphics Platform: X11 ADDITIONAL INFORMATION Logs: > pppd[17099]: Plugin /usr/lib/pppd/2.4.9/nm-pptp-pppd-plugin.so loaded. > NetworkManager[17099]: Plugin /usr/lib/pppd/2.4.9/nm-pptp-pppd-plugin.so > loaded. > pppd[17099]: pppd 2.4.9 started by root, uid 0 > kernel: PPP generic driver version 2.4.2 > pptp[17105]: nm-pptp-service-17092 log[main:pptp.c:353]: The synchronous pptp > option is NOT activated > pppd[17099]: Using interface ppp0 > NetworkManager[17099]: Using interface ppp0 > NetworkManager[17099]: Connect: ppp0 <--> /dev/pts/1 > pppd[17099]: Connect: ppp0 <--> /dev/pts/1 > NetworkManager[735]: <info> [1662555212.9226] manager: (ppp0): new Ppp > device (/org/freedesktop/NetworkManager/Devices/6) > kernel: nf_conntrack: default automatic helper assignment has been turned off > for security reasons and CT-based firewall rule not found. Use the iptables > CT target to attach helpers instead. > pptp[17111]: nm-pptp-service-17092 log[ctrlp_rep:pptp_ctrl.c:258]: Sent > control packet type is 1 'Start-Control-Connection-Request' > pptp[17111]: nm-pptp-service-17092 log[ctrlp_disp:pptp_ctrl.c:781]: Received > Start Control Connection Reply > pptp[17111]: nm-pptp-service-17092 log[ctrlp_disp:pptp_ctrl.c:815]: Client > connection established. > pptp[17111]: nm-pptp-service-17092 log[ctrlp_rep:pptp_ctrl.c:258]: Sent > control packet type is 7 'Outgoing-Call-Request' > pptp[17111]: nm-pptp-service-17092 log[ctrlp_disp:pptp_ctrl.c:900]: Received > Outgoing Call Reply. > pptp[17111]: nm-pptp-service-17092 log[ctrlp_disp:pptp_ctrl.c:938]: Outgoing > call established (call ID 63941, peer's call ID 10010). > pppd[17099]: CHAP authentication succeeded > NetworkManager[17099]: CHAP authentication succeeded > kernel: PPP BSD Compression module registered > kernel: PPP Deflate Compression module registered > audit[735]: USYS_CONFIG pid=735 uid=0 auid=4294967295 ses=4294967295 > msg='op=statistics interface="enp39s0" ifindex=2 args=0 pid=1139 uid=1000 > result=success exe="/usr/bin/NetworkManager" hostname=? addr=? terminal=? > res=success' > NetworkManager[735]: <info> [1662555214.0852] audit: op="statistics" > interface="enp39s0" ifindex=2 args="0" pid=1139 uid=1000 result="success" > audit[735]: USYS_CONFIG pid=735 uid=0 auid=4294967295 ses=4294967295 > msg='op=statistics interface="enp39s0" ifindex=2 args=500 pid=1345 uid=1000 > result=success exe="/usr/bin/NetworkManager" hostname=? addr=? terminal=? > res=success' > NetworkManager[735]: <info> [1662555214.0873] audit: op="statistics" > interface="enp39s0" ifindex=2 args="500" pid=1345 uid=1000 result="success" > kernel: audit: type=1111 audit(1662555214.083:234): pid=735 uid=0 > auid=4294967295 ses=4294967295 msg='op=statistics interface="enp39s0" > ifindex=2 args=0 pid=1139 uid=1000 result=success > exe="/usr/bin/NetworkManager" hostname=? addr=? terminal=?> > kernel: audit: type=1111 audit(1662555214.083:235): pid=735 uid=0 > auid=4294967295 ses=4294967295 msg='op=statistics interface="enp39s0" > ifindex=2 args=500 pid=1345 uid=1000 result=success > exe="/usr/bin/NetworkManager" hostname=? addr=? terminal> > pppd[17099]: Cannot determine ethernet address for proxy ARP > NetworkManager[17099]: Cannot determine ethernet address for proxy ARP > NetworkManager[17099]: local IP address 192.168.xxx > NetworkManager[17099]: remote IP address 192.168.xxx > NetworkManager[17099]: primary DNS address 212.121.xxx > NetworkManager[17099]: secondary DNS address 212.121.xxx > pppd[17099]: local IP address 192.168.xxx > NetworkManager[735]: <info> [1662555214.1172] device (ppp0): state change: > unmanaged -> unavailable (reason 'connection-assumed', sys-iface-state: > 'external') > pppd[17099]: remote IP address 192.168.xxx > pppd[17099]: primary DNS address 212.121.xxx > pppd[17099]: secondary DNS address 212.121.xxx > NetworkManager[735]: <info> [1662555214.1175] device (ppp0): state change: > unavailable -> disconnected (reason 'none', sys-iface-state: 'external') > kded5[1042]: org.kde.plasma.nm.kded: Unhandled VPN connection state change: 4 > dbus-daemon[687]: [system] Activating via systemd: service > name='org.freedesktop.nm_dispatcher' > unit='dbus-org.freedesktop.nm-dispatcher.service' requested by ':1.4' (uid=0 > pid=735 comm="/usr/bin/NetworkManager --no-daemon") > systemd[1]: Starting Network Manager Script Dispatcher Service... > dbus-daemon[687]: [system] Successfully activated service > 'org.freedesktop.nm_dispatcher' > systemd[1]: Started Network Manager Script Dispatcher Service. -- You are receiving this mail because: You are watching all bug changes.